Details about PVC Tape

PVC tape is a type of pressure-sensitive adhesive tape made from a vinyl backing material and a rubber-based adhesive. PVC tape is commonly used for a wide range of applications, such as electrical insulation, floor marking, hazard warning, and bundling cables.


PVC tape provides several benefits, including:


Durability - It has good resistance to moisture, chemicals, UV light, and other environmental factors.


Electrical Insulation - It offers good electrical insulation properties, making it suitable for use on electrical wires and components.


Versatility - It is available in a range of colors, thicknesses and widths, making it suitable for a variety of applications, including color-coding and identification.


Adhesive strength - PVC tape has excellent adhesive strength, providing a strong hold on surfaces.


To use PVC tape, simply apply it to the desired surface, making sure the surface is smooth, clean, and free from moisture and contaminants before applying the tape. It is important to use the correct type of PVC tape for the intended application to ensure optimal performance and longevity.


Please note that for certain applications, such as electrical insulation, it is recommended to use specific types of PVC tape that meet the necessary standards and regulations. It is always best to follow the manufacturer's instructions for the specific PVC tape product being used to ensure proper application and performance.
